People of the City-- originally published in 1954 and then in this revised version in 1963 -- is set in an unnamed West African country and city then still under British colonial rule.The bustling coastal metropolis where most of the story is set is clearly Lagos, in Nigeria; a mention of the slaughter of twenty-one … WebEncyclopedia of World Biography on Cyprian Ekwensi. Cyprian Ekwensi (born 1921) was a Nigerian writer who stressed description of the locale and whose episodic style was particularly well suited to the short story. Cyprian Odiatu Duaka Ekwensi was born at Minna in Northern Nigeria on September 26, 1921. He later lived in Onitsha in the Eastern ...

Cyprian Ekwensi’s Literary Journey from 1921- 2007: Constance and Evolution Cyprian Ekwensi was born in Minna in northern Nigeria on September 26, 1921. His parents were Igbos but his father was then living in the north, working as a carpenter. His father was reputed to be great hunter in those days.
